  7. Thanks guys! Jasong,only have about 6 hours on it,lol. But I have had a gb pro since they came out...and its basically the same detector. I was told the f19 was deeper,but so far seems same..except it has variable tone break which is a plus for me. Does seem a little more solid/heavier than the gb pro.
